The Role
The Coordinator - Visual Merchandising will support the Territory VM on all aspects of visual merchandising, execute showroom merchandising and implementation strategies, and maximize sales.
Job Responsibilities
- Territory Visual Merchandising Planning
- Make sure consistency across all Visual merchandising plans within the territory
- Support the Concept VM head with annual timeline/ critical path planning for New season set up and brand update activity
- Collate and document feedback from stores for new ideas for product presentation and visual implementation
- Work closely with the marketing team in delivering a consistent brand image within the territory
- Obtain approvals from Concept for any design/art work done locally/independently for Panels, Backlits, Leaflets, Signs etc
- Manage and plan for the Non-Trading Items for the respective territory in consultation with Concept VM Head
- Make sure that Non βTrading Items are ordered within the allocated budget and not misused
- Prepare and send a monthly detailed report on Non Trading Items orderings to the Concept VM, if orders are placed locally/independently
- Conduct planning to make sure stores are frequently visited and monitored to maintain visual merchandising standards
- Conduct surveys/ monitor competitors and understand the latest trends in visual display
- Instore Visual Merchandising Execution
- Ensure accurate execution of visual merchandising standards and guidelines
- Co-ordinate and guide stores on VM implementation based on store formats - large, small and medium
- Develop a communication network across stores to make sure any adhoc brand merchandising updates requested by head office are communicated to stores
- Manage and guide in-store merchandisers to meet all visual/retailing merchandising goals
- Make sure concept window and dΓ©cor rollout is as per concept VM guidelines
- Make sure all store elements and housekeeping is done in line with the VM guidelines
- Make sure all stores are aware of brand, windows and mannequin updates
- Make sure all stores collate evidence of implementation
- Plan store visits in line with the needs of the business making sure new stores, company projects and trials and new season set ups are all given sufficient time
- Document store visit feedback and a clear improvement plan for all stores
- Develop and train the In store visual merchandising team on merchandising standards, interior design, space planning and store layout and other visual merchandising techniques.
- Train instore visual merchandising team to maintain a uniform look & feel and standardization across stores
